虚拟化技术在当今 IT 业中已经成为了不可或缺的一部分。虚拟化允许多个操作系统在一台物理服务器上运行,从而提高了服务器的利用率、降低了运维成本,并提高了灵活性。服务器虚拟化无疑是 IT 管理员的一项常规任务,但是如何实现更佳的服务器虚拟化集群呢?本文将介绍几种可行的方案。
方案一:使用 VMware vSphere 来创建集群
VMware vSphere 是业内更受欢迎的虚拟化解决方案之一,它提供了一整套的工具和服务来帮助 IT 管理员创建和管理虚拟集群。这个方案需要购买 vSphere 许可证,但是它的灵活性和强大的功能组合,使它成为创建高效可靠的虚拟机集群更佳选择。
vSphere 提供了高可用性、动态资源管理、负载均衡等一系列功能。使用 vSphere 创建虚拟机集群十分简单,只需要在 vSphere 的管理控制台上添加服务器、数据存储区域和虚拟机就可以了。vSphere 还可以对集群进行自动化管理,包括自动调整负载、故障转移和应用程序扩展等等。
方案二:使用 Hyper-V 来创建集群
Hyper-V 是另一种流行的虚拟化解决方案,它是微软的产品,是一种基于 Windows 操作系统的虚拟化技术。和 vSphere 类似,使用 Hyper-V 创建虚拟机集群也很简单。只需启动 Hyper-V 管理器,在所有的物理服务器上安装 Hyper-V 角色,然后创建虚拟机就可以了。
Hyper-V 提供了高可用性、动态存储迁移、虚拟网络等功能。Hyper-V 能够将多个物理服务器作为一个虚拟云实例来使用,在高可用的情况下,即使一台服务器崩溃,虚拟机也可以继续在其他服务器上运行。
方案三:使用 OpenStack 来创建集群
OpenStack 是一个由一些 IT 企业和组织共同开发和维护的开源云计算软件平台。它可以帮助 IT 管理员快速、灵活地创建虚拟机集群。OpenStack 提供的云端服务将多台服务器聚合成了整体,能够通过调整负载和虚拟化技术来提高服务器资源的利用率和性能。
OpenStack 可以自动化地管理和部署虚拟机集群,采用嵌套虚拟化技术,能够将多台物理服务器组成一个虚拟化网络。它还提供了多租户环境的软件,允许 IT 管理员对基础设施进行灵活的权限控制。
:
无论选择哪种方案,创建虚拟机集群都需要考虑多方面的因素。需要考虑的问题包括物理环境、服务器数量、性能、高可用性和成本等等。选择何种方案主要取决于 IT 管理员自身的实际需要和预算。
我认为使用 VMware vSphere 来创建虚拟机集群是更佳的选择。vSphere 提供了可靠的高可用性、动态资源管理和负载均衡等功能,能够帮助 IT 管理员轻松地创建和管理虚拟化集群。虽然付出了一定的成本,但这种方案会提供更好的 ROI(投资回报率)。